Bang Bang Chicken
Crispy chicken coated in a creamy, sweet, and spicy Bang Bang sauce. Perfect for family dinners, parties, or as a delicious appetizer.
Prep Time 20 minutes mins
Cook Time 15 minutes mins
Total Time 35 minutes mins
Course Appetizer, Main Course
Cuisine American
Servings 4
Calories 320 kcal
For the Chicken:
- 1 lb 450 g ch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1/2 cup cornstarch
- 2 large eggs beaten
- 1 cup panko breadcrumbs
- Vegetable oil for frying
For the Bang Bang Sauce:
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 2 tbsp sweet chili sauce
- 1 tbsp sriracha adjust for spice preference
- 1 tbsp honey
- Optional: 1/2 tsp garlic powder
Optional Garnish:
- Green onions chopped
- Sesame seeds
Prepare the Chicken:
Cut the chicken into bite-sized pieces and pat dry with a paper towel.
Set up a dredging station with cornstarch, beaten eggs, and panko breadcrumbs in separate bowls.
Cook the Chicken:
Frying Method: Heat oil in a skillet and fry chicken in batches until golden and crispy, about 3–4 minutes per side.
Baking Method: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C), place breaded chicken on a baking tray, and bake for 20 minutes, flipping halfway.
Air Frying Method: Air fry at 375°F (190°C) for 12–15 minutes, shaking halfway through.
Make the Sauce:
In a mixing b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, chili sauce, sriracha, honey, and garlic powder until smooth.
- Adjust the spice level by reducing or increasing the sriracha.
- For gluten-free, use gluten-free panko and cornstarch.
